Apple Raisin Strata
The flavors of apples and raisins blend beautifully to create an elegant yet simple and fast breakfast. Serve this with a drizzle of maple syrup or caramel and a dollop of sweetened whipped cream as a lovely way to start the day.
Ingredients
- 1 (1 pound) loaf cinnamon raisin bread, cubed
- 1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, diced
- 1-1/2 cups peeled and diced apples
- 1-1/2 cups raisins
- 8 eggs
- 2-1/2 cups half and half or cream
- 6 Tbsp butter, melted
- 1/3 cup maple syrup
Details
Preparation time 20mins
Cooking time 120mins
Preparation
Step 1
Coat a 9x13 inch baking dish with cooking spray. Arrange half of the cubed raisin bread in the bottom of the dish. Sprinkle the cream cheese evenly over the bread and top with apples; sprinkle raisins evenly over all. Top with remaining bread cubes.
In a large bowl beat the eggs with the half and half and maple syrup. Pour this over the bread mixture. Cover with plastic wrap and press down so that all bread pieces are soaked. Ref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ight.
Preheat oven to 325 degrees F. Bake for 45 minutes. Let stand for 10 minutes before serving.
